Four Points By Sheraton Hangzhou Binjiang Hotel - Hangzhou

868 Dongxin Avenue , , Hangzhou , ,China

Address: 868 Dongxin Avenue , , Hangzhou , China
Phone:
Web:
GPS Lat: 30.175594 , Lon: 120.143364

Map